Parasite was written and directed by Bong Joon Ho. Starring in the picture is Song Kang-ho, Lee Sun-kyun,Cho Yeo-jeong, Choi Woo-shik, Park So-dam, Lee Jung-eun & Chang Hyae-jin. It’s a Korean film with subtitles.

Parasite takes place in modern-day South Korea. It tells the story of the high class Park family and the low class Kim family. Certain events lead to these families encountering through a cycle of suspense and thought provoking situations.

Parasite has witty and cynical aspects, all while building up a suspenseful and heartbreaking tale.

This movie lays out an unfortunate story of how several societies advance, but still leave their peers behind. In retrospect, it manifests the extreme measures people will take to achieve acceptance.

Bong Joon Ho directed Snowpiercer (2013) and the Netflix original Okja (2017). Parasite, his latest project, has pushed the South Korean director and screen writer to new heights

The cast was phenomenal at portraying the characters set in this film. Their acting of these characters created a great sense of realism.
